Rev. Joey Rogers, Pastor of Pace Assembly Ministries, in Pace, FL announces today he will host a “Student Rights Rally” at Pace Assembly Tuesday, May 26 @ 7pm. This rally is in response from a federal judge’s ruling on prayer in Santa Rosa County, FL schools. Two seniors from Pace High School have been removed from speaking at their own Graduation Ceremony to avoid any reference to their personal religious beliefs.

Christian Refugees Need Prayer

Category: The Persecuted Church

Pakistan ― Conflict with the Taliban has displaced almost one and a half million Pakistanis. Some are Christians, and Todd Nettleton with Voice of the Martyrs says they are especially vulnerable.

Global Donations Up

Category: Global News and Ministry

According to the study by Hudson Institute’s Center for Global Prosperity (CGP), church donations to international relief organizations based in the U.S. jumped 17 percent from 2006 to 2007, with 74 percent of American congregations giving toward global aid agencies. poorhands
